A Checklist for Life

 

·        Drinking and boating are a deadly mix.

 

·        Designate a lookout, particularly for commercial traffic, both day and night.

 

·        Know the rules for visibility and abide by them, especially at night.

 

·        Avoid ship channels.  Cross them quickly.

 

·        At least FIVE or more short whistle blasts mean danger

 

·        If you have the equipment, listen to VHF radio channels 13 and 16

 

·        Wear a life jacket, properly fitted and fastened

 

·        Learn all the navigation rules and live by them *

 

 

The U.S. Coast Guard Navigation Rules are available from the U.S. Government Printing Office by calling (202) 512-1800

 

     They are required on vessels greater than 39.4 feet in length.  The current edition is:  COMDTINST M166.72.2D
